Quakers Face No. 2 Wittenberg

For Immediate Release:
Oct. 2, 2007

RICHMOND, Ind.  — The Earlham College volleyball team battled nationally second-ranked Wittenberg University Tuesday night on Schuckman Court in the Athletics and Wellness Center.

The Tigers (22-0, 6-0) won the North Coast Athletic Conference match 30-14, 30-16, 30-26 in front of an enthusiastic crowd of more than 500 fans as the Quakers (8-10, 2-4) wore pink uniforms to support National Breast Cancer Awareness Month.

Senior Lisa Vanderkolk (Bluffton, IN/Bluffton) led the Quakers with 10 kills and four blocks. Sophomore Keeley McAnnis-Entenman had three aces with senior Amanda Prewitt (Greenwood, IN/Greenwood) adding 18 assists.

Senior Jessica Whitaker (Indianapolis, IN/Scecina) led Earlham with 11 digs, while Prewitt and senior Kaitlin Gentry (Kent, OH/Roosevelt) finished with eight digs each.

Earlham visits Ohio Wesleyan University on Friday. The NCAC contest is at 7 p.m.
